| Hello Everyone, I usually mill out shapes in aluminum with a ¼" bit , an onsrud o flute: works great. Even when cutting dry. Now I have to cut using an 1/8 inch and I'm going thru bit like crazy. I'm feeding at 20ipm and around 12000rpm, 0.02 passes over .080 5052. dry..I think everything is getting too hot. Any suggestions Thanks Gerald www.imperium-design.com |

| One thing I noticed is you said "dry". You need SOMETHING in the way of coolant/oil. Flood coolant is best, mist would be OK. Even a spray of WD-40 is better than nothing on aluminum. Aluminum is easy to machine, but it likes to gall and stick to the cutter, so anything you can do to lessen this will help. Either slow the RPM or increase the feed and give some sort of lubrication and cooling to the tool. You'll see a BIG difference HTH
